soccer live channelHow to watch Germany vs. Portugal. When: Wednesday, June 4 Where: Allianz Arena (Munich, Germany) Time: 3 p.m. ET Channelstreaming: FS1, ViX (Watch on PrimeView the latest soccer TV schedule for Premier League matches broadcast live in the USA, visit the official website of the Premier League.